Ingredients

  • 4 slices bacon, chopped
  • 1 lb (450 g) boneless, skinless chicken breasts (or thighs), cut into small pieces
  • 4 cups chicken bro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 4 oz (115 g) cream cheese, softened
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on smoked paprika
  • ½ teaspoon dried dill (optional)
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 1 cup chopped spinach or kale (optional for extra nutrients)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ped green onions or chives for garnish

Substitutions

  • Chicken: Rotisserie chicken or leftover grilled chicken works perfectly for faster prep.
  • Cheese: Try Monterey Jack, mozzarella, or pepper jack for a different flavor.
  • Cream: Use half-and-half for a lighter option or coconut cream for dairy-free.
  • Bacon: Turkey bacon can be used for a leaner alternative.
  • Vegetables: Add cauliflower rice or zucchini for extra bulk and nutrients.

Instructions

  1. Cook the Bacon
    In a large pot or Dutch oven, cook chopped bacon over medium heat until crispy. Remove the bacon and set aside, leaving about a tablespoon of grease in the pot for flavor.
  2. Sauté the Chicken
    Add chicken pieces to the same pot. Season lightly with salt, pepper, and paprika. Cook until browned and no longer pink, about 5–6 minutes.
  3. Add the Broth and Seasoning
    Pour in the chicken broth and stir in garlic powder, onion powder, and dill. Bring to a simmer and cook for 10 minutes so the flavors meld.
  4. Add Cream and Cheeses
    Reduce the heat to low. Stir in the cream cheese until melted and smooth, then add heavy cream and shredded cheddar. Stir constantly until the soup becomes rich and creamy.
  5. Add Greens (Optional)
    If using spinach or kale, stir it in now and let it wilt gently for about 2 minutes.
  6. Finish with Bacon and Garnish
    Stir the crispy bacon back into the pot. Taste and adjust seasoning with more salt or pepper if needed.
  7. Serve Hot
    Ladle into bowls and top with extra cheddar, green onions, or a sprinkle of red pepper flakes for a little kick.

Preparation & Cooking Time

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 25 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Servings: 4

Storage & Reheating

  • Refrigerator: Store in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
  • Freezer: Freeze in portions for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ight before reheating.
  • Reheat: Warm on the stovetop over low heat, stirring occasionally. Add a splash of broth or cream if it thickens too much.

FAQs

Can I make this in a slow cooker?
Yes! Combine everything except the cheese and cream in a slow cooker. Cook on low for 6 hours or high for 3 hours, then stir in the cheeses and cream at the end until melted.

Is this soup keto-friendly?
Absolutely. It’s rich in healthy fats and protein while keeping carbs very low — ideal for keto or low-carb diets.

Can I use shredded chicken instead of cubes?
Yes, shredded chicken (like rotisserie) makes this even faster and just as flavorful.

How can I make it spicier?
Add cayenne pepper, chili flakes, or a dash of hot sauce for a bolder kick.
